Headless CMS en SEO
Opent een bezoeker een link naar een website, dan komt hij of zij terecht op een pagina, de zogeheten front-end. Maar het is ook mogelijk om een website zonder front-end te creëren, met een headless CMS. Wat is headless CMS precies en hoe biedt dit voordelen voor de SEO van een website of pagina: ik leg het hier uitgebreid aan je uit.
Wat is headless CMS?
Een headless Content Management System (CMS) is een type CMS waarbij de content backend (het “lichaam”) is losgekoppeld van de frontend presentatielaag (het “hoofd”). Dit betekent dat de backend van een headless CMS alleen dient voor contentopslag en -beheer, zonder zich bezig te houden met hoe en waar de content wordt weergegeven. (1)
In een traditioneel CMS zijn de backend (waar de content wordt gecreëerd en beheerd) en de frontend (de gebruikersinterface waar de content wordt weergegeven) nauw met elkaar verbonden. Dit kan beperkingen opleggen aan hoe en waar de content wordt gepresenteerd. Een headless CMS daarentegen levert de content via een API, wat ontwikkelaars meer vrijheid geeft om te kiezen hoe en waar ze de content willen gebruiken. Dit kan zijn op websites, mobiele apps, IoT-apparaten, en meer.
Mijn mening over een headless CMS en SEO
Een headless CMS en SEO kan hand in hand gaan en echt mooi uitpakken. Hier heb ik veel voorbeelden van. Wat ik wel hierbij wil zeggen is dat je of genoeg budget moet hebben of een inhouse team aan developers. Want alles wat je tijdens een SEO-traject wil implementeren in de website zal veel tijd en energie kosten. Alles gaat trager en alles heeft meer budget nodig.
Veel zaken die al vooraf zijn gebouwd (in de vorm van een plugin) in bijvoorbeeld WordPress zul je niet aantreffen in deze constructie. Dat is mijn grootste voorwaarde hiervoor: budget of een inhouse team developers.
De voordelen van een headless CMS zijn onder andere:
- Flexibiliteit: Ontwikkelaars kunnen de frontend technologieën kiezen die het beste passen bij hun project, in plaats van beperkt te zijn door de mogelijkheden van het CMS.
- Omnichannel delivery: Content kan gemakkelijk worden gepubliceerd op meerdere platforms (zoals web, mobiel, IoT-apparaten) vanuit één contentrepository.
- Verbeterde prestaties: Omdat de frontend en backend gescheiden zijn, kan de laadtijd van webpagina’s sneller zijn (is niet in alle gevallen zo).
- Betere beveiliging: Doordat de contentopslag los staat van de front end, kan het risico op webaanvallen worden verminderd.
Een headless CMS is vooral nuttig voor bedrijven die hun content op meerdere platforms willen publiceren en die flexibiliteit willen hebben in de ontwikkeling en presentatie van hun digitale content.
Verschil tussen CMS en headless CMS
Bij een traditioneel Content Management System (CMS) is er een geïntegreerde front-end en back-end. De front-end is het gedeelte dat bezoekers van de website zien en ervaren, terwijl de back-end gebruikt wordt voor het beheren en creëren van content, en niet zichtbaar is voor de bezoeker.
In tegenstelling tot een traditioneel CMS, biedt een headless CMS alleen de back-end functionaliteit. Dit betekent dat de content die hier wordt beheerd, via een API beschikbaar is voor verschillende front-ends. Dit kan bijvoorbeeld een website, mobiele app, of zelfs een IoT-apparaat zijn.
Een headless CMS is vooral nuttig voor ontwikkelaars die meer flexibiliteit willen in het creëren van interactieve websites en apps, omdat ze niet gebonden zijn aan de front-end beperkingen van een klassiek CMS. Voor marketeers biedt het de mogelijkheid om content centraal te beheren en gemakkelijk te verspreiden over verschillende platforms. Gebruikers profiteren uiteindelijk ook, omdat ze interactie hebben met moderne en snel reagerende systemen die door headless CMS-technologie worden aangedreven.
De impact van headless CMS op SEO
De impact van een headless CMS op SEO kan zowel positief als negatief zijn, afhankelijk van hoe het wordt geïmplementeerd en beheerd. Hier zijn enkele overwegingen: (2)
Positieve impact op SEO
- Flexibiliteit in front-end ontwikkeling: Met een headless CMS kunnen ontwikkelaars de front-end technologie kiezen die het beste past bij hun SEO-strategie, zoals frameworks die beter zijn geoptimaliseerd voor snelheid en mobiele toegankelijkheid.
- Snelheid en prestaties: Headless CMS kan bijdragen aan een snellere laadtijd van websites, wat een belangrijke rankingfactor is voor zoekmachines.
- Verbeterde gebruikerservaring: Een snellere en meer responsieve website leidt tot een betere gebruikerservaring, wat indirect de SEO kan verbeteren.
- Omnichannel content delivery: Content kan eenvoudig op meerdere platforms worden gepubliceerd, wat kan leiden tot een breder bereik en meer backlinks.
Mogelijke negatieve impact op SEO
- Complexiteit bij implementatie: Als de technische implementatie niet correct wordt gedaan, kan dit leiden tot problemen met de crawlbaarheid van de site, wat de SEO negatief beïnvloedt.
- Uitdagingen met metadata en structured data: Bij sommige headless CMS-oplossingen kan het complexer zijn om metadata en structured data correct te implementeren, wat essentieel is voor SEO.
- Mogelijke gebreken in linkstructuur: Een headless CMS kan het complexer maken om een geoptimaliseerde interne linkstructuur op te zetten.
- Afhankelijkheid van ontwikkelaars: Aangezien content en presentatie gescheiden zijn, kunnen marketeers afhankelijk zijn van ontwikkelaars voor wijzigingen die invloed hebben op SEO, zoals het aanpassen van URL-structuren of het implementeren van redirects.
Algemene overwegingen
- SEO-strategie: Een duidelijke SEO-strategie en nauwe samenwerking tussen ontwikkelaars en marketeers zijn essentieel om de voordelen van een headless CMS volledig te benutten.
- Technische SEO-expertise: Kennis van technische SEO is belangrijk om ervoor te zorgen dat een headless CMS correct wordt geïmplementeerd en geoptimaliseerd voor zoekmachines.
- Ondersteuning voor SEO-tools: Zorg ervoor dat de gekozen headless CMS-oplossing integratie met essentiële SEO-tools en -praktijken ondersteunt.
De impact van een headless CMS op SEO hangt sterk af van de manier waarop het wordt gebruikt en geïntegreerd in de bredere digitale strategie van een organisatie. Met de juiste aanpak en expertise kan een headless CMS een positieve invloed hebben op SEO, maar het vereist vereist een zorgvuldige planning en implementatie.
Mijn advies
Bij headless CMS komt de content van een website op de eerste plaats. Het is dan ook belangrijk om hier mee aan de slag te gaan.
Ik raad aan om een goede contentstrategie op te stellen voordat je gebruik maakt van headless CMS. Daarnaast is het belangrijk om in de code rekening te houden met SEO, door te zorgen voor velden voor meta-title en omschrijving. Het inschakelen van een expert op dit gebied is dan ook zeker een aanrader.
- Contentful. (2020, 13 mei). Headless CMS explained in 1 minute. https://www.contentful.com/headless-cms/
- Headless CMS and SEO Best Practices. (z.d.). Hygraph. https://hygraph.com/learn/headless-cms/headless-cms-seo#:~:text=A%20Headless%20CMS%20can%20provide,%2C%20VR%2FAR%2C%20etc.
Veelgestelde vragen
Wat is een Headless CMS?
Headless CMS is een content management systeem dat zich concentreert op het backend beheer van content zonder een gekoppelde front-end presentatielaag, zoals traditionele CMS-systemen zoals WordPress dat wel hebben. In plaats daarvan biedt het via API’s de mogelijkheid om content te leveren aan verschillende front-end systemen of toepassingen. Dit biedt meer flexibiliteit in de wijze van presentatie van content, doordat het gemakkelijk integreert met verschillende technologieën en platforms.
Wat is de impact van Headless CMS op SEO?
De impact van een headless CMS op SEO hangt af van hoe het systeem technisch is geïmplementeerd. Hoewel het waar is dat een headless CMS geen traditionele front-end heeft, betekent dit niet dat zoekmachines een pagina zonder content zien. Integendeel, een goed geïmplementeerd headless CMS kan juist SEO-voordelen bieden. Deze voordelen omvatten verbeterde laadsnelheden en een betere mobiele ervaring. Het is essentieel om ervoor te zorgen dat de website goed is geoptimaliseerd voor zoekmachines, met correcte implementatie van SEO-praktijken zoals structured data, meta tags, en server-side rendering of static site generation om de zichtbaarheid in zoekmachines te garanderen.